Why Emotional Release Matters
When you give your feelings room to breathe, they lose their grip on your nervous system.

Whether it’s stress, sadness, overwhelm, or even joy – we weren’t meant to hold it all in.

Journaling is a simple and powerful tool to process what’s under the surface.

Self-Care Action:
Write a “Free Flow” Journal Entry

Here’s how:

  • Set a timer for 5-10 minutes.
  • Put pen to paper (or open a notes app).
  • Write whatever comes up – no editing, no censoring, no structure needed.
  • When the timer ends, stop.
  • Take a deep breath and thank yourself for showing up.

Journal Prompts to Guide You (if you need them):

  • “Right now, I’m feeling…”
  • “I’ve been carrying…”
  • “I wish someone knew…”
  • “Today, I need…”

There are no wrong answers. Just honesty.
